Met with Brian Becker who had inquired about <br />the stone eagle that his father acquired; it was not from the former Eagle's Aerie on <br />Michigan Street. Could not locate a building or site that would accommodate a 400 pound <br />stone eagle. Attended the Notre Dame reception for Dr. Clough of die Smithsonian <br />Institute. <br />9 May Commissioners' packets assembled and mailed. Worked on draft for <br />Transpo's 106 Review. <br />12 May Attended the NICH Finance Committee meeting. Learned that CFH had <br />plans to move die Navarre Cabin from Leeper Park to their Campus once a space had <br />been cleared for it. That would require the DNR to sign off on dee move as well as HPC <br />because its located in Leeper Park. More Research is needed. Met with Shubhada Kambli <br />and Jim Woods (Interim Chief Code Inspector) about the damage over the past 6 months <br />to 1631 LWW. Shubhada is going to create a "formal structure" that will have the details <br />of SBFD training activities on vacant and abandoned housing documented in writing with <br />sign off by Code and SBFD. I suggested that HPC get the listing as well and to sign off on <br />it. <br />13 May Follow up with Larry Meteiver on 1631 LWW. Very successful Bus Tour <br />of the Local Historic Districts for the Thalia Society from Holy Cross Village. At 3:00. <br />The Thalia Society donated $50.00 in addition to the $50.00 for the brochures. Worked <br />on new draft of 106 Review for Transpo. <br />14 May Meeting at die Notre Dame Architectural Library at Bond Hall about the <br />project they are working on to recreate a virtual historic area in downtown South Bend. <br />HPC will have Interns 10 hours a week for 10 weeks to gather information for input. <br />Received phone call advising of extensive landscaping at 209 West North Shore without <br />COAs. Drove to location and photographed the yardwork. <br />15 May Created a very tactful letter to Collins' concerning the landscaping. West <br />North Shore's residents typically have restrained landscaping in their front yards. Included <br />with the letter were the Standards, the house history and CQA application with deadlines <br />and meeting dates. Attended 4:30 BSSB Board meeting. Attended 5:30 2 -Way Streets <br />presentation at the Recital Hall given by Ian Lockwood. <br />16 May Office closed due to massive downtown power outage at corner of Lafayette <br />and Washington. <br />19 May Prepare f`or HPC meeting. Collected data and submitted annual National <br />Park Service Annual Product Report for CLGs to Steve Kennedy at the DHPA that is due <br />21 May.
